Product details

Overview

MPF5020CMMACESR2 from NXP Semiconductors is an automotive-grade power management IC (PMIC) designed for i.MX RT1170 reference platforms, integrating three 2.5 A buck regulators (SW1/SW2/SWND1), one 400 mA LDO with load switch option, RTC supply (VSNVS), watchdog timer, and ASIL B–capable monitoring circuitry. It operates as a companion PMIC in high-performance embedded systems requiring precise sequencing, dynamic voltage scaling, and functional safety support.

Technical Context

The MPF5020CMMACESR2 implements a deterministic state machine supporting ASIL B–compliant startup, self-test (up to 3 attempts), fail-safe transition, and programmable power-down sequences. Its architecture includes independent enable inputs per regulator, dual-phase configuration capability for SW1/SW2, VTT termination mode on SW2, and spread-spectrum switching for EMI reduction.

Regulator control is split between OTP-programmed defaults (for boot-time operation) and runtime I²C-adjustable parameters including output voltage (6.25 mV steps for SW1/SW2), current limit, soft-start timing, and PGOOD thresholds. The device supports external clock synchronization via SYNC pin and features ABIST, CRC-protected register access, and thermal shutdown at 150 °C junction temperature.

Key Specifications

Parameter Value and Actual Design Meaning
Regulator Count Three 2.5 A buck converters (SW1: 0.4–1.8 V; SW2: VTT/0.4–1.8 V; SWND1: 1.0–4.1 V) + one 400 mA LDO (LDO1: 1.5–5.0 V)
I²C Interface High-speed interface up to 3.4 MHz for runtime voltage tuning, sequencing control, and status monitoring
OTP Memory One-time programmable memory storing startup voltage, sequence order, and safety configuration - eliminates external resistors and reduces BOM count
Safety Compliance ASIL B–capable monitoring: independent UV/OV/ILIM detection, thermal shutdown, ABIST, CRC register integrity check, and fail-safe state lock
Package HVQFN40 (6 mm × 6 mm × 0.9 mm), wettable flank, exposed pad, 0.5 mm pitch - optimized for automated optical inspection and thermal dissipation
Operating Temp −40 °C to +125 °C ambient - qualified for automotive under-hood and infotainment applications
VIN Range Main input: 3.0 V to 5.5 V (UVDET threshold at 3.0 V; absolute max 6.0 V for ≤1800 sec lifetime)

Pinout & Package

HVQFN40 package with wettable flank, 6 mm × 6 mm body, 0.5 mm pitch, and exposed thermal pad (EPAD) connected to AGND. Pin 1 = SW2FB; Pin 40 = SW1FB; EPAD = Pin 41 (not counted in 40-terminal count but electrically tied to AGND).

Pin/Terminal Circuit Role Design Meaning
SW1FB, SW2FB, SWND1FB Buck feedback inputs Resistor-divider nodes for closed-loop output voltage regulation; support 6.25 mV step resolution
EN1, EN2, EN3, EN4 Independent regulator enables Asynchronous digital inputs controlling startup/shutdown of each buck and LDO - enables flexible sequencing
PGOOD1–PGOOD4, PGOOD Power-good outputs Open-drain signals indicating individual regulator health (PGOOD1–4) and global system readiness (PGOOD)
SDA, SCL, VDDIO I²C interface Supports 1.8 V or 3.3 V I/O rail; enables real-time voltage adjustment, fault logging, and configuration updates post-boot
XFAILB, WDI, TBBEN, RESETBMCU Safety & control signals XFAILB triggers fail-safe lock; WDI resets internal watchdog; TBBEN enables test-bench bypass; RESETBMCU releases MCU from reset after successful power-up

Key Features

Feature Design Value
Dual-phase buck configuration SW1 and SW2 can be paralleled into a single 5 A phase-controlled regulator - improves transient response and reduces output ripple
VTT termination mode SW2 supports DDR VTT bus termination (1.25 V ±1%) with sink/source capability - eliminates need for external VTT regulator
RTC supply (VSNVS) Programmable 1.8 V / 3.0 V / 3.3 V, 10 mA LDO/Switch output - powers real-time clock during deep sleep without coin cell dependency
Self-test & fail-safe state Automated 3× ABIST + bandgap/CRC validation on power-up; if failed, enters locked fail-safe state - meets ASIL B diagnostic coverage requirements
Spread-spectrum modulation Configurable frequency dithering on all bucks - reduces peak EMI by >10 dB, easing EMC certification for automotive modules

Equivalent & Alternatives

The following parts are listed as comparable options for similar PMIC applications.

Alternative Part Technical Difference Application Difference Selection Advice
MPF5020CMBA0ESR2 ASIL B–qualified variant with additional safety registers (FS_CNT, OTP_FS_MAX_CNT), ABIST-enforced self-test, and fail-safe state locking Required for ISO 26262 ASIL B–compliant designs; not drop-in compatible due to stricter OTP programming and safety initialization flow Select when functional safety certification is mandatory; MPF5020CMMACESR2 is suitable for QM-grade i.MX RT1170 reference use cases without formal ASIL B validation.
PF5020CVNA0ESR2 Industrial-grade variant (105 °C max ambient), no ASIL B features, no TBBEN/XFAILB pins enabled, reduced self-test scope Targeted at non-automotive applications; lacks automotive qualification (AEC-Q100 Grade 1), safety monitoring, and RTC charger functionality Choose for cost-sensitive industrial designs where extended temperature range and safety features are unnecessary - not suitable for automotive or safety-critical deployments.

Compared with MPF5020CMMACESR2, MPF5020CMBA0ESR2 adds certified fault containment and diagnostic coverage for ASIL B, while PF5020CVNA0ESR2 removes safety logic and automotive qualification to reduce cost - selection depends strictly on required safety grade and environmental operating envelope.

FAQ

What is the primary application target for MPF5020CMMACESR2?

The MPF5020CMMACESR2 is explicitly designated as the IMX RT1170 Reference part per NXP's ordering information table. It delivers tightly integrated power sequencing, OTP-configured startup, and QM-grade safety features optimized for rapid evaluation and design-in of i.MX RT1170-based edge computing platforms - including EVKs and customer reference boards.

Does MPF5020CMMACESR2 support dynamic voltage scaling (DVS)?

Yes, MPF5020CMMACESR2 supports dynamic voltage scaling on SW1 and SW2 buck regulators via its 3.4 MHz I²C interface. Voltage can be adjusted in 6.25 mV steps during runtime to match processor performance states - enabling active power optimization without requiring hardware reconfiguration or OTP reprogramming.

What safety grade does MPF5020CMMACESR2 meet?

MPF5020CMMACESR2 is rated as QM (Quality Management) per NXP's official ordering table. It includes monitoring circuits capable of ASIL B compliance but is not fully certified to ASIL B - unlike the MPF5020CMBA0ESR2 variant. Its safety features (ABIST, CRC, thermal monitoring) are present but configured for QM-level system integration.

Can MPF5020CMMACESR2 operate without external I²C configuration?

Yes, MPF5020CMMACESR2 is fully functional as a stand-alone PMIC using its one-time programmable (OTP) memory. Startup voltage levels, sequencing order, PGOOD thresholds, and safety settings are stored in OTP - eliminating dependency on host processor I²C initialization for basic operation.

What is the function of the XFAILB pin on MPF5020CMMACESR2?

The XFAILB pin on MPF5020CMMACESR2 serves as a bidirectional fail-safe trigger. When asserted low (XFAILB = 0) and OTP_XFAILB_EN is enabled, it forces the device into a locked fail-safe state - halting all regulator outputs and asserting RESETBMCU to safely shut down the host processor. This provides hardware-level fault containment independent of software control.
